Marine Corps Air Station Yuma - Wikipedia Marine Corps Air Station Yuma or MCAS Yuma (IATA: YUM, ICAO: KNYL, FAA LID: NYL) is a United States Marine Corps air station in Yuma, Arizona
MCAS Yuma | Base Overview Info | MilitaryINSTALLATIONS Marine Corps Air Station Yuma serves Marines, their families, Defense Department employees and retirees There are approximately 3,500 service members, 3,200 family members and 1,400 civilian personnel aboard the installation plus an additional 5,700 rotational transients
